Quiescent Back Ache
What is Quiescent Back Ache?
âQuiescentâ means âinactiveâ or âat rest.â When doctors describe a quiescent back ache they refer to a back pain that is currently dormant, mild, or only present during certain static positions (e.g., after sitting or lying still). It is often intermittent, without the acute âsharpâ or âburningâ sensations that accompany a flareâup. Many patients notice that the pain becomes noticeable only after a period of inactivity and may disappear once they move or change posture.
This pattern of pain is common in chronic spinal conditions, degenerative changes, or postâinjury scar tissue that is not actively inflamed but remains sensitized. Understanding the underlying cause is essential because âquietâ pain can still indicate a problem that may worsen if ignored.
Common Causes
Below are the most frequent conditions that present with a quiescent or lowâgrade back ache:
- Degenerative Disc Disease (DDD) â Ageârelated wear of intervertebral discs can cause dull pain that worsens after prolonged sitting.
- Facet Joint Osteoarthritis â Arthritis of the small joints at each vertebra can generate aching that is most noticeable when the spine is at rest.
- Posterior Longitudinal Ligament (PLL) Calcification â Calcium deposits may irritate nearby nerves, producing a subtle ache.
- Myofascial Trigger Points â Tight bands in the paraspinal muscles can create lowâgrade pain that is felt when the muscles are relaxed.
- PostâSurgical Scar Tissue (Epidural Fibrosis) â After spinal surgery, fibrous tissue can tether the dura, leading to a constant but mild ache.
- Sacroiliac (SI) Joint Dysfunction â Misalignment of the SI joint may cause a vague ache that is worse after lying still.
- Spinal Stenosis (Mild) â Narrowing of the spinal canal can cause âquietâ pain that intensifies after sitting for long periods.
- Degenerative Spondylolisthesis â Slippage of one vertebra over another may produce a lowâgrade ache without an acute event.
- Chronic Mechanical Strain â Repetitive lifting or poor ergonomics can lead to persistent, lowâintensity pain.
- Inflammatory Conditions (Lowâgrade) â Early ankylosing spondylitis or psoriatic arthritis may start as a barely perceptible back ache.
Associated Symptoms
Quiescent back ache is usually isolated, but many patients notice additional clues that can help identify the root cause:
- Stiffness after waking or after long periods of sitting.
- Mild numbness or tingling in the buttocks or thighs (especially with mild spinal stenosis).
- Muscle tenderness or âknotsâ along the spine.
- Reduced range of motion when bending forward.
- Occasional âcrackingâ or popping sensations in the lower back.
- Fatigue that improves with gentle movement or walking.
- Changes in gait or favoring one side when standing for a long time.
When to See a Doctor
Most quiescent aches can be managed with selfâcare, but you should schedule an appointment if you notice any of the following:
- Pain persists for more than 4â6 weeks despite home measures.
- The ache becomes progressively stronger or shifts to a new location.
- You develop numbness, weakness, or loss of coordination in the legs.
- Bladder or bowel control changes (urgency, incontinence, retention).
- Fever, unexplained weight loss, or night sweats accompany the pain.
- History of cancer, recent trauma, or a recent spinal procedure.
- Unexplained pain in the chest, abdomen, or groin that could be referred.
Prompt evaluation helps rule out serious underlying pathology and provides a tailored treatment plan.
Diagnosis
Doctors use a stepwise approach that combines a detailed history, physical examination, and selective imaging or laboratory studies.
1. Medical History
- Onset, duration, and pattern of the ache (e.g., worse after sitting).
- Occupational and recreational activities that may stress the back.
- Previous back injuries, surgeries, or known spine conditions.
- Systemic symptoms (fever, rash, joint swelling).
2. Physical Examination
- Inspection for posture, gait, and visible deformities.
- Palpation of vertebrae, spinous processes, and paraspinal muscles.
- Rangeâofâmotion testing (flexion, extension, lateral bending).
- Neurological assessment â strength, sensation, reflexes.
- Special tests (e.g., StraightâLeg Raise, FABER) to differentiate disc vs. SIâjoint pain.
3. Imaging Studies (when indicated)
- Xâray â Firstâline for bony alignment, fractures, or spondylolisthesis.
- Magnetic Resonance Imaging (MRI) â Gold standard for disc, nerve root, and softâtissue pathology.
- Computed Tomography (CT) â Helpful for detailed bony anatomy, especially when MRI is contraindicated.
- Ultrasound â Can assess paraspinal muscle thickness and trigger points.
4. Laboratory Tests (selective)
- Complete blood count (CBC) â to detect infection or anemia.
- Erythrocyte sedimentation rate (ESR) / Câreactive protein (CRP) â markers of inflammation.
- Rheumatoid factor, HLAâB27 â when autoimmune disease is suspected.
Treatment Options
Treatment is individualized based on the cause, severity, and patient preferences. Options range from lifestyle modifications to interventional procedures.
1. SelfâCare & Home Measures
- Activity Modification â Avoid prolonged sitting; stand up and stretch every 30â45 minutes.
- Ergonomic Adjustments â Use lumbar support chairs, adjust workstation height, and maintain a neutral spine.
- Heat/Cold Therapy â Warm packs for muscle relaxation; ice for acute inflammation (if present).
- Gentle Stretching â Kneeâtoâchest, piriformis stretch, catâcow, and hamstring stretches.
- OverâtheâCounter Analgesics â Acetaminophen or NSAIDs (ibuprofen, naproxen) as directed.
- CoreâStrengthening â McGillâtype exercises (birdâdog, deadâbug) to stabilize the lumbar spine.
2. Physical Therapy
- Manual therapy (mobilization, softâtissue massage) to improve facet joint motion.
- Targeted strengthening of the transverse abdominis and multifidus.
- Education on body mechanics for lifting and bending.
3. Medications (Prescription)
- Shortâcourse oral steroids for inflammation (e.g., prednisone taper).
- Neuropathic pain agents such as gabapentin or pregabalin when radicular symptoms are present.
- Muscle relaxants (cyclobenzaprine) for severe spasms.
- Topical NSAIDs or lidocaine patches for localized discomfort.
4. Interventional Procedures
- Facet Joint Injections â Corticosteroid + anesthetic to confirm and treat facet-mediated pain.
- Epidural Steroid Injection â For mild nerve root irritation when imaging shows disc bulge.
- Radiofrequency Ablation (RFA) â Longâlasting relief for facet joint pain after successful diagnostic block.
- Regenerative Options â Plateletârich plasma (PRP) or stemâcell injections are being investigated for disc degeneration.
5. Surgical Considerations
Reserved for cases where conservative care fails and there is documented structural compromise (e.g., severe stenosis with neurogenic claudication). Options include microâdiscectomy, decompressive laminectomy, or fusion for instability.
Prevention Tips
Many of the underlying causes of quiescent back ache are related to lifestyle and biomechanical stress. Incorporating the following habits can reduce the risk of developing or worsening the condition:
- Maintain a Healthy Weight â Excess abdominal mass increases lumbar load.
- Exercise Regularly â Combine aerobic activity (walking, swimming) with coreâstrengthening 2â3 times per week.
- Practice Good Posture â Keep ears over shoulders, hips slightly back, and avoid slouching.
- Use Proper Lifting Techniques â Bend at the hips, keep the load close to the body, and engage the legs.
- Optimize Your Sleeping Surface â Mediumâfirm mattress; consider a lumbar roll or pillow under knees when sleeping on the back.
- Stay Hydrated â Intervertebral discs rely on fluid content to maintain height and shock absorption.
- Quit Smoking â Tobacco impairs disc nutrition and healing.
- Regular Checkâups â Early evaluation of any new or worsening back discomfort helps prevent chronicity.
Emergency Warning Signs
- Sudden, severe back pain that does not improve with rest.
- Loss of bladder or bowel control (possible caudaâequina syndrome).
- Progressive weakness or paralysis in the legs.
- Unexplained fever, chills, or night sweats with back pain.
- Back pain following a highâimpact trauma (e.g., fall from height, motorâvehicle accident).
- Persistent pain that radiates below the knee and is accompanied by numbness or tingling.
If you experience any of these redâflag symptoms, seek emergency medical care immediately (call 911 or go to the nearest emergency department).
